Hey folks — quick wrap-up on the Pewterfinch cut-over. The new bounce processor is live and the old queue is drained. Hard bounces now suppress addresses immediately; soft bounces get three retries over six hours. New joiners, this is the service you'll page for first. It currently runs with the following configuration values.

deployment values, bahop-fahag:
[silok]
host = silok.lumictech.test
user = silok_svc
database = silok_prod

# Service Accounts: String Extraction

The `extract-i18n` script pulls translatable strings from all Bramblewick repos and pushes them to the Glossa service. It runs under the `i18n-extractor` service account. Do not run it under your personal account; Glossa rate-limits individual users aggressively. The account has write access to the staging catalog only. Set the token in your shell before invoking the script. The current staging token is below.

API key for kahap-kafog: zpat15_6qzxZ7YR8aDwjmp

Welcome to the Bridgecore platform team. Our Pellway load balancer probes /healthz every 10s; two failures eject a node, three successes readmit it. Never disable checks in prod to "fix" flapping — find the cause. If the probe admin account is locked out, recovery requires the standby credential. Use the passphrase below.

recovery phrase for fahop-hafog: oliael-caswyn-jorax